Dunlap Park is a park in Kansas, at a modelled 264 m. Guthrie Mountain stands 309 m to the southwest, 16 miles off. The nearest named place is Linn County Museum, a museum less than a tenth of a mile away. Frontier Military Historic Byway passes 0.7 miles off. 72 named places lie within 25 miles, 12 of them named summits.
